PWCommittee - MINUTES - 7/21/1976_- 6 0 0 PUBLIC WORKS COMMITTEE - CITY OF MUSKEGO MINUTES OF MEETING HELD JULY 21, 1976 The meeting was called to order by Chairman Schaumberg at 8:45 P.M. Also present were committee members Aldermen Dumke and Ford, Mayor Gottfried, Aldermen Constantineau and Pienkos. Mr. Wayne Foster, representing Wimmer-Blatter Realty, appeared to discuss final sewer, water and drainage plans for Lake Lore Estates. The committee noted that the recommended storm sewers have been provided for and that the city's consulting engineers have reviewed and approved the sewer and water plans. The committee agreed to recommend final approval of the plat with the understanding that catch basins be provided at the inlet of all storm sewers and that the lake be pro- tected from erosion at the outlet of the storm sewers. The city must approve any specific plans. Mr. Foster advised the committee that it is their intent to have either a two or three well system which could include Tudor Oaks and the proposed development to the east. Mr. Bryce Styza, representing Harmony Homes, appeared to request release of $25,000.00 cash bond which had been held for the city by City Federal Savings and Loan. The committee noted that Supt. of Public Works Bertram had recommended release of the monies. Ald. Schaumberg moved to authorize the Mayor to release the funds. Seconded by Ald. Dumke, motion carried. The minutes of the last meeting were reviewed and placed on file. Ald. The committee reviewed a letter from the Building Inspection office to the city's consulting engineers and Mr. Ray Gray regarding the steps required for approval of the installation and construction of the roads and utilities in the Kristin Downs Subdivision. Same placed on file. Ald. Ford brought before the committee the question of why all improvements in the subdivision including the seeding and sodding of ditches, installation of culverts, etc. cannot be completed prior to issuing of Building Permits. Mayor Gottfried was directed to contact surrounding communities to determine what requirements they have in this matter. The committee reviewed the certified survey map of the Ada Butcher property east of Tess Corners Drive. The committee noted that the Building Inspector has recommended a $33,000.00 bond to assure completion of roads and sewers. Ald. Ford moved to establish the necessary $33,000.00 bond.
